commit 65f79f1be929e28cbfefb5517c414b7d62f1dbb1
Author: Jan Beulich <[email protected]>
Date:   Fri Aug 28 09:21:50 2026 +0200

    x86/APX: handle EVEX.R4 and EVEX.X4 in build_evex_prefix()
    
    There's no need to defer to the more expensive build_apx_evex_prefix(),
    as there's no need to first set bits just to then clear them again.
